Although at first glance, the Seminoles might looked stacked this season, in reality, the Noles have a very tough road ahead if they hope to host an NCAA regional this season. Coach Mike Martin, will likely make some oddball decisions along the way that will leaves fans scratching their collective heads. “Why did Martin leave in so-and-so so long?” “Why didn’t he bunt in that situation?” Etc. Etc. Etc. In a way, that’s the great thing about being a fan; we get to second guess the decision after the fact. But as history has proven, some of those decisions will cost the Seminoles in close games. Enough of those losses combined with a potentially streaky offense is the formula for a Noles team that might be 15 games over .500, but without a signature victory.
The ACC schedule at the end of the season is murder. Coach Shouppe will have the pitchers ready to go early in the season, but how long will they hold up? Luke Tucker is already nursing a sore shoulder for at least the next three weeks. What happens when the bullpen, a big question mark for FSU this season, can’t work through trouble or has a couple of injuries? Even worse, what if the Noles lose Bryan Henry? Also, I’ll place my bet now that the Buster Posey double-duty experiment is not going to work. Posey might have all of the talent in the world, but when it comes down to it, Catcher is the most demanding position on the field. How can Posey play that for 8 innings, hit and run and THEN pitch the 9th inning effectively?
If Seminole fans are expecting some drastic change in 2007 from 2006, it’s not going to happen. MadCow’s, the lead of the Animals of Section B, prediction for the record seems to be spot on at 36-20. However, I’m going to disagree and predict that FSU backs its way into hosting a regional. The NCAA knows that Dick Howser Stadium is one of the best venues in the country and I doubt they would miss out on that two years in a row. FSU won’t be the #1 seed in Tallahassee, though, but at least we’ll get our long weekend of baseball, hot dogs and heat, right? Expect the Noles to be done in the regional again in 2007, sorry Steve Ellis.
